New libavif 0.9.1 apply some very strict standard compliance
checks by default. Unfortunately, it rejects many files made by
libheif-based apps (GIMP, ImageMagick) in the past.
libheif 1.12.0 (released on May 5, 2021) addressed the problem,
but it would be good to extend grace period, allowing other
projects and distributions to upgrade to fixed version.

The HDR QImageIOHandler plugin only supports the default image orientation (-Y +X) in .hdr files. It mixes up the width and height however, resulting in non-square images not loading.
This fix adds a check for the standard image orientation in the file and returns false (with error message) if that fails.
If it succeeds, it takes the height from the -Y component, and the width from the +X component, resulting in successful loading of the image.

We now support up to and including version 11 of the XCF format, earlier
it only supported version 1 (from 1997, according to the XCF spec).
Biggest difference seems to be that they changed to 64bit for offsets
from version 11 and upwards, otherwise it's mostly just newer enum
values and theoretically major stuff that we don't really need to care
about to get a thumbnail (e. g. linear vs. perceptual RGB).
We still don't support all features, but now it handles that more
gracefully and should at least create thumbnails that are usable. It
should also be easier to update in the future if/when there comes new
versions.
Also added a test file created with the latest version of Gimp
(2.10.18).

QDataStream reads 64 bits when reading into a float unless you tell it to use SinglePrecision,
since floats in xcf are 32 bit, do that
